package org.jivesoftware.smackx;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.util.ArrayList;
import java.util.Iterator;
import java.util.List;
import org.jivesoftware.smack.Connection;
import org.jivesoftware.smack.PacketListener;
import org.jivesoftware.smack.filter.PacketExtensionFilter;
import org.jivesoftware.smack.filter.PacketFilter;
import org.jivesoftware.smack.packet.Message;
import org.jivesoftware.smack.packet.Packet;
import org.jivesoftware.smackx.packet.MessageEvent;
/**
* Manages message events requests and notifications. A MessageEventManager
* provides a high level access to request for notifications and send event
* notifications. It also provides an easy way to hook up custom logic when
* requests or notifications are received.
*
* @author Gaston Dombiak
*/
public class MessageEventManager {
/**
* Adds event notification requests to a message. For each event type that
* the user wishes event notifications from the message recepient for,
* <tt>true</tt> should be passed in to this method.
*
* @param message
* the message to add the requested notifications.
* @param offline
* specifies if the offline event is requested.
* @param delivered
* specifies if the delivered event is requested.
* @param displayed
* specifies if the displayed event is requested.
* @param composing
* specifies if the composing event is requested.
*/
public static void addNotificationsRequests(Message message,
boolean offline, boolean delivered, boolean displayed,
boolean composing) {
// Create a MessageEvent Package and add it to the message
final MessageEvent messageEvent = new MessageEvent();
messageEvent.setOffline(offline);
messageEvent.setDelivered(delivered);
messageEvent.setDisplayed(displayed);
messageEvent.setComposing(composing);
message.addExtension(messageEvent);
}
private final List<MessageEventNotificationListener> messageEventNotificationListeners = new ArrayList<MessageEventNotificationListener>();
private final List<MessageEventRequestListener> messageEventRequestListeners = new ArrayList<MessageEventRequestListener>();
private final Connection con;
private final PacketFilter packetFilter = new PacketExtensionFilter("x",
"jabber:x:event");
private PacketListener packetListener;
/**
* Creates a new message event manager.
*
* @param con
* a Connection to a XMPP server.
*/
public MessageEventManager(Connection con) {
this.con = con;
init();
}
/**
* Adds a message event notification listener. The listener will be fired
* anytime a notification event is received.
*
* @param messageEventNotificationListener
* a message event notification listener.
*/
public void addMessageEventNotificationListener(
MessageEventNotificationListener messageEventNotificationListener) {
synchronized (messageEventNotificationListeners) {
if (!messageEventNotificationListeners
.contains(messageEventNotificationListener)) {
messageEventNotificationListeners
.add(messageEventNotificationListener);
}
}
}
/**
* Adds a message event request listener. The listener will be fired anytime
* a request for event notification is received.
*
* @param messageEventRequestListener
* a message event request listener.
*/
public void addMessageEventRequestListener(
MessageEventRequestListener messageEventRequestListener) {
synchronized (messageEventRequestListeners) {
if (!messageEventRequestListeners
.contains(messageEventRequestListener)) {
messageEventRequestListeners.add(messageEventRequestListener);
}
}
}
public void destroy() {
if (con != null) {
con.removePacketListener(packetListener);
}
}
@Override
protected void finalize() throws Throwable {
destroy();
super.finalize();
}
/**
* Fires message event notification listeners.
*/
private void fireMessageEventNotificationListeners(String from,
String packetID, String methodName) {
MessageEventNotificationListener[] listeners = null;
Method method;
synchronized (messageEventNotificationListeners) {
listeners = new MessageEventNotificationListener[messageEventNotificationListeners
.size()];
messageEventNotificationListeners.toArray(listeners);
}
try {
method = MessageEventNotificationListener.class.getDeclaredMethod(
methodName, new Class[] { String.class, String.class });
for (final MessageEventNotificationListener listener : listeners) {
method.invoke(listener, new Object[] { from, packetID });
}
} catch (final NoSuchMethodException e) {
e.printStackTrace();
} catch (final InvocationTargetException e) {
e.printStackTrace();
} catch (final IllegalAccessException e) {
e.printStackTrace();
}
}
/**
* Fires message event request listeners.
*/
private void fireMessageEventRequestListeners(String from, String packetID,
String methodName) {
MessageEventRequestListener[] listeners = null;
Method method;
synchronized (messageEventRequestListeners) {
listeners = new MessageEventRequestListener[messageEventRequestListeners
.size()];
messageEventRequestListeners.toArray(listeners);
}
try {
method = MessageEventRequestListener.class.getDeclaredMethod(
methodName, new Class[] { String.class, String.class,
MessageEventManager.class });
for (final MessageEventRequestListener listener : listeners) {
method.invoke(listener, new Object[] { from, packetID, this });
}
} catch (final NoSuchMethodException e) {
e.printStackTrace();
} catch (final InvocationTargetException e) {
e.printStackTrace();
} catch (final IllegalAccessException e) {
e.printStackTrace();
}
}
private void init() {
// Listens for all message event packets and fire the proper message
// event listeners.
packetListener = new PacketListener() {
@Override
public void processPacket(Packet packet) {
final Message message = (Message) packet;
final MessageEvent messageEvent = (MessageEvent) message
.getExtension("x", "jabber:x:event");
if (messageEvent.isMessageEventRequest()) {
// Fire event for requests of message events
for (final Iterator<String> it = messageEvent
.getEventTypes(); it.hasNext();) {
fireMessageEventRequestListeners(message.getFrom(),
message.getPacketID(),
it.next().concat("NotificationRequested"));
}
} else {
// Fire event for notifications of message events
for (final Iterator<String> it = messageEvent
.getEventTypes(); it.hasNext();) {
fireMessageEventNotificationListeners(
message.getFrom(), messageEvent.getPacketID(),
it.next().concat("Notification"));
}
}
};
};
con.addPacketListener(packetListener, packetFilter);
}
/**
* Removes a message event notification listener. The listener will be fired
* anytime a notification event is received.
*
* @param messageEventNotificationListener
* a message event notification listener.
*/
public void removeMessageEventNotificationListener(
MessageEventNotificationListener messageEventNotificationListener) {
synchronized (messageEventNotificationListeners) {
messageEventNotificationListeners
.remove(messageEventNotificationListener);
}
}
/**
* Removes a message event request listener. The listener will be fired
* anytime a request for event notification is received.
*
* @param messageEventRequestListener
* a message event request listener.
*/
public void removeMessageEventRequestListener(
MessageEventRequestListener messageEventRequestListener) {
synchronized (messageEventRequestListeners) {
messageEventRequestListeners.remove(messageEventRequestListener);
}
}
